Work Place Sexual Harassment among Female Employees in Lalitpur District

Sexual harassment is increasingly viewed as one of the most terrible forms of violence against women in the workplace. Women are more likely to suffer from sexual harassment because they are supposed to have lack of power, social security and self confidence as well as they remain silent against sexual harassessment (Dhakal,2009,Rankin, 2010).The objective of this study was to find out sexual harassment faced by female employees in their work place.
This descriptive cross-sectional study was carried out during April 6, 2014 - May 3, 2014 in thirteen government & semi-government organizations. Total 111 female employees were included as study sample. Self-administered semi-structured questionnaire was used. Descriptive statistics and inferential statistics (Kruskal Wallis test) was used to find the association among the age, marital status, education, experience of work, position of job and sexual harassessment.
Regarding Sociodemographic information 38.7% were age group of 31to 40 years, 45% were Brahmin, 91% were Hindu, 67.6% were married and 72% completed secondary level and above education, 40.5% had less than 10 years working experience where as 72.1% were permanent employees and 85.6% were holding non officer post. Among 111, 42 (37.8% ) had encountered sexual harassment by their male colleague in their work place. Outof 42 respondents who faced sexual harassment; 69% had psychological, 33% had physical health problems and 24% had impact in their performance.
In conclusion, significant association was found between experience of sexual harassment and job position (p=0.033) and level of education (p=0.001).The study also revealed that sexual harassment had caused negative impact in health and performance. Sixty two percent had psychological &, 32.1% had physical problems and 20.1% experienced low job performance. Majority (86.4%) of the respondents felt the need of the goverment to develop strong policy in the prevention of sexual harassment at work place.
